Ievads
Kanonizācija ir sarežģīts diskusiju temats. To ir grūti saprast un varbūt vēl grūtāk izrunāt, taču tā ir neatņemama sastāvdaļa, veidojot meklētājprogrammām optimizētu tīmekļa lapu. Kanonizēšana novērš problēmu, kas saistīta ar viena rakstvietas fragmenta vairākiem eksemplāriem vairākās viena domēna lapās. Galvenā problēma, ko atrisina kanonizācija, ir kļūda, kas rodas, ja vienā vai vairākās tīmekļa vietnēs vairākos gadījumos tiek izmantoti vairāki atsevišķi satura elementi (parasti viena rindkopa vai pat visa lapa), kas parādās vairākās vietās vienā vai vairākās vietnēs. Lai nodrošinātu pozitīvu lietotāja pieredzi, dublējošais saturs ir piespiedu kārtā jāiekļauj risinājumā, kurā paliek viena versija.
Top SEO taktika: Kanonizēšana
SEO lapas, kuras var ielādēt ar vairākiem URL, rada problēmu meklētājprogrammām. Kanonizēšana ir ļoti bieži sastopama kļūda, un tā izraisa lapas popularitātes sadalīšanu. Šī problēma ir izplatītāka, jo meklētājprogrammās un tīmekļa serveros ir iestatījumi, kas rada šo problēmu. Visbiežāk kanonizācijas kļūdas rodas, ja tīmekļa vietnes serverī tiek atstāti spēkā noklusējuma iestatījumi, nevis ievadīti pielāgotie noteikumi.
Tīmekļa izstrādātāji ir izveidojuši metodi, kas novirza URL un ļauj tos mainīt vai kombinēt. Pastāv divu veidu serveru novirzīšanas iespējas. HTTP statusa kods 301 nozīmē "Pārvietots pastāvīgi". HTTP statusa kods 302 ir pagaidu novirzīšana. Saites sula (ranga spēks) netiek nodota citām parastām saitēm vai serveru novirzēm Google tīklā. Ir veikti plaši testi par novirzēm un to ietekmi uz meklētājprogrammu klasifikāciju. Secinājums ir tāds, ka 301 pāradresācija nodod līdzi no 90 līdz 99 % savas popularitātes vērtības, bet, gluži pretēji, 302 pāradresācija nenodod tālāk nekādu ranga vērtību.
Kanonizācija ietver arī burtciparu rakstzīmes un nosaka priekšējās slīpsvītras URL adresēs. Bieži sastopama kanonizācijas kļūda ir nejaušas bezgalīgas cilpas radīšana. Šo problēmu risina daudzas meklētājprogrammas, taču joprojām ir svarīgi pieminēt, ka serveri var automātiski novirzīt 301 rom vecāko versiju bez pareizās slīpsvītras, kas pieder pareizajā versijā. Šī kļūda ļauj saitei, kas norāda uz nepareizo URL adresāta versiju, kļūdainā 301 novirzīšanas dēļ zaudēt gandrīz 10 % no savas ranga vērtības. Risinājums un galīgais secinājums ir tāds, ka labāk, kad vien iespējams, šo problēmu risināt iekšēji, novirzot saiti uz versiju, kurai ir atpakaļsaite.
Vēl viens šīs problēmas risinājums ir izmantot rel=canonical tagu, kas nodod tālāk saiti, kas ir līdzvērtīga 301 pāradresācijai un aizņem mazāk laika tās izpildei. HTML tags ir tīmekļa lapas daļa. Komanda nofollow nav nekas jauns, tāpat kā metazīme, taču kļūdas risināšanā palīdz jaunā parametra rel izmantošana.
Microsoft Internet Information Services un Apache Web Services ir divi tīmekļa serveri, kuros rodas kanonizēšanas kļūdas. Google un Bing nosaka, ka lapa jāuzskata par URL kopiju. Turklāt sniegtais URL ir jāpieskaita visām saitēm un ar saturu saistītajiem rādītājiem, ko var piemērot meklētājprogramma.
Piemēram.
<link href="https://www.123abc.com/canonical-version-of-page/" rel="canonical" />
kļūtu par
www.123abc.com/canonical-version-of-page